EF Johnson Showcases Innovations at IACP 2025
IRVING, Texas, October 17, 2025 — EF Johnson Technologies, Inc., part of the JVCKENWOOD group, is gearing up to showcase its pioneering solutions for mission-critical communications at the
International Association of Chiefs of Police (IACP) Annual Conference and Exposition, set to take place from
October 19 to 21, 2025, in
Denver, Colorado. Attendees are encouraged to visit
Booth #301 to explore a comprehensive suite of integrated public safety solutions designed to enhance connectivity for communities and first responders in critical situations.

Innovative Solutions Unveiled
Broadband Solutions Powered by ESChat
EF Johnson will introduce its
Viking Broadband Voice technology on the
Viking 8000 Series, enabling first responders to achieve greater interoperability between Land Mobile Radio (LMR) and broadband networks. This remarkable feature allows seamless push-to-talk capabilities across various devices and networks, effectively connecting field operations with command centers seamlessly.
ATLAS® P25 Systems
The ATLAS decentralized architecture continues to set a benchmark for resilient, scalable, and cost-effective radio systems. Attendees will have the opportunity to engage with live demonstrations of
ATLAS Network Management tools and
StarGate® Dispatch, EF Johnson's advanced command and control solution designed to streamline communications and bolster situational awareness.
Viking® P25 Radios – 8000 Series
The
Viking 8000 Series multi-band, multi-protocol radios are catered to ensure flawless interoperability across various communication systems, including P25, DMR, and NXDN. Designed specifically for mission-critical situations, these radios provide first responders with the flexibility and assurance they require to perform effectively in all missions.
Enhanced Vehicular Repeaters and Tactical Solutions
EF Johnson’s series of vehicular and tactical repeater solutions are crafted to extend portable radio coverage in challenging environments. These enhancers ensure dependable communications even in remote or obstructed areas, vital for maintaining operational efficiency for first responders.

About JVCKENWOOD Corporation
JVCKENWOOD is a global player in manufacturing, specializing in automotive and professional system solutions. Established through the merger of Victor Company of Japan and Kenwood Corporation in 2011, JVCKENWOOD operates across four business lines: Car Electronics, Professional Systems, Optical Audio, and Entertainment Software.
